What is 52/28 Divided By 7/4

Answer: 5228÷74\frac{52}{28}\div\frac{7}{4} = 5249\frac{52}{49}

Solving 5228÷74\frac{52}{28}\div\frac{7}{4}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

5228÷74=5228×47\frac{52}{28} \div \frac{7}{4} = \frac{52}{28} \times \frac{4}{7}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 52×4=20852 \times 4 = 208
  • Multiply the Denominators: 28×7=19628 \times 7 = 196
  • Form the New Fraction: 5228×74=208196\frac{52}{28} \times \frac{7}{4} = \frac{208}{196}

Let's Simplify 208196\frac{208}{196}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 208208 and 196196. The GCD of 208208 and 196196 is 44.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:208÷4196÷4=5249\frac{208 \div 4}{196 \div 4} = \frac{52}{49}

Answer 5228÷74=5249\frac{52}{28}\div\frac{7}{4} = \frac{52}{49}
